WebOct 20, 2024 · Malcolm Knowles’ theory: Five assumptions of adult learners 1. Self-concept: Adults become more self-directed as they mature The first of Knowles’ assumptions is this: as adults move throughout life, they become more independent and self-directed. Adult learners want to have ownership over their learning journey. WebJul 8, 2024 · Here are 5 major ways adults learn differently from children: 1. Adults Require Autonomy Because everything is so new for children, they require high levels of guidance and supervision. This is not true for adults.
